Experience the vibrant and diverse culture of Melbourne with our Migrants Tour of Sydney Road. This narrow, bustling street in the eclectic suburb of Brunswick is filled with stories of indigenous tribes, gold miners, textile laborers, and countless migrants from different backgrounds. Discover the rich history and hear firsthand accounts of how these communities built new lives and found harmony in this melting pot of art, delicious cuisine, and friendly locals. Immerse yourself in the sights, sounds, and flavors of Sydney Road on this 3.5-hour walking tour. Taste the diverse cuisines, visit local shops, and explore the unique community life and hipster culture that defines Brunswick. With its mix of old working-class charm and modern vibrancy, this cultural experience is not to be missed.

Introduction

Discover the vibrant and diverse cultural tapestry of Melbourne on the Migrants Tour of Melbourne - Sydney Road. This unique tour takes you through the bustling streets of Sydney Road, located in the eclectic suburb of Brunswick. Immerse yourself in the rich history and captivating stories of this iconic street, which has been shaped by generations of migrants from all corners of the globe. From indigenous Wurrundjery people to gold miners, quarry workers, and textile laborers, Sydney Road has witnessed the journey of countless individuals who have made Melbourne their home.

Your Itinerary

Brunswick

This is a 3.5 hours walking tour. You will enjoy a sensory experience including food tasting and visiting shops. That’s how you will get to listen to the stories of various ethnicities living here, Italians, Greeks, Turkish, Lebanese and others. You will also get to know the unique community life and hipster culture so specific to Brunswick by walking past its many bars and hotels. This suburb also houses the oldest working class culture of Melbourne.
